The Fieldwork Expert role is to provide the sampling expertise to support the Project Delivery team on multi-country projects. You will provide sampling and fieldwork expertise to support various teams across the globe from the comfort of your own home between 5PM to 1AM. You will: Provide sampling expertise for Project Delivery team on multi-country projects and assess sample feasibility. Provide sample prices and cost estimates to Project Delivery team based on the specifications provided. Project manages the sample within ATLAS, GfK s Panel Management System. For all projects, ensure that the CST update the Project Delivery team on any sample, feasibility or costing issues relevant to the success of the project. Ensure that project specifications are reviewed early in fieldwork and advise if revised feasibility and/or pricing is necessary for all projects. Monitor quotas and sample. Keep all relevant parties involved informed about the project. Offer support for Global Panel Management Team and Project Delivery team giving appropriate and timely information and advice on projects when requested or required. You have: Good knowledge about the principles of sampling and panel management. Strong project management and organizational skills. People management experience is considered an advantage. Creative, diplomatic, a person who can deal with deadlines and workload. Good interpersonal skills. Team player, with the confidence to take the lead and guide other departments when necessary.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ills Ability to assess and discuss practicalities and cost implications of job specifications, sample feasibility and sampling options available. Ability to clearly communicate problems with projects and/or costs with Operations, Project Delivery team and the Business Areas and negotiate mutually amicable solutions. Ability to assess client s needs and respond proactively to them. Expertise in working within a multicultural business environment and developing solid working relationships with colleagues from many different countries and cultures. Fluent in English.
